Why Choose In-Home Personal Training?
Many people struggle to maintain a workout routine because of time constraints, lack of motivation, or uncertainty about proper exercise techniques. In-home personal training solves these problems by providing:
Convenience: No travel time or gym crowds. Workouts fit your schedule.
Personalized Attention: Trainers tailor exercises to your goals, fitness level, and any physical limitations.
Comfort: Exercise in a familiar environment that feels safe and private.
Accountability: Regular sessions with a trainer keep you motivated and on track.
This approach removes common barriers to fitness and helps you build a sustainable routine.
How In-Home Training Fits Your Lifestyle
Busy professionals, parents, and seniors often find it difficult to carve out time for fitness. In-home personal training adapts to your lifestyle by:
Scheduling sessions when it suits you, including early mornings, evenings, or weekends.
Designing workouts that require minimal equipment, using bodyweight exercises or simple tools like resistance bands.
Offering flexible session lengths, from quick 30-minute workouts to longer, more intense training.
For example, a working parent can fit a 45-minute session during a child’s nap time, while a retiree might prefer gentle strength and balance exercises to maintain mobility.
What to Expect from Your First Session
Your first in-home personal training session focuses on understanding your needs and setting realistic goals. The trainer will:
Assess your current fitness level through simple tests.
Discuss your health history, preferences, and any injuries.
Create a customized workout plan that aligns with your objectives.
Demonstrate exercises and ensure you use proper form to prevent injury.
This personalized approach builds confidence and sets a strong foundation for progress.

Equipment and Space Requirements
One common concern is whether your home has enough space or equipment for effective workouts. The good news is that many exercises require little to no equipment. Trainers can bring portable gear like:
Dumbbells or kettlebells
Resistance bands
Stability balls
Yoga mats
They also design workouts using bodyweight movements such as squats, lunges, push-ups, and planks. A small area in your living room, bedroom, or garage is usually sufficient.
How to Find the Right Trainer for You
Choosing a personal trainer who fits your personality and goals is crucial. Consider these tips:
Look for certifications from reputable organizations like NASM, ACE, or ACSM.
Read reviews or ask for references.
Schedule a consultation to discuss your goals and see if you connect well.
Confirm the trainer’s experience with any specific needs you have, such as injury rehabilitation or weight management.
A good trainer listens, encourages, and adapts to your progress.
